,Fetal-Tissue Transplantation for Huntington’s Disease: ,,mutated in HD. This HD mutation involves an unstable DNA segment; the IT15 gene, which is located near the telomere of the short arm of chromosome 4, contains a trinucleotide repeat (CAG) that is expanded (> 36) and unstable (1). ,Fetal Transplantation for Huntington’s Disease: ,,tary writhing movements (chorea) and dementia. Patients are usually asymptomatic until their third or fourth decade of life, and then deteriorate during the course of 10–15 yr.
